Apa itu shared hosting?
Shared hosting adalah layanan penampungan situs web yang menempatkan beberapa situs web pada satu server fisik yang sama, sehingga semua sumber daya server tersebut digunakan bersama, termasuk prosesor pusat (CPU), memori, ruang penyimpanan, dan bandwidth jaringan. Bayangkan saja ini seperti sebuah gedung apartemen; situs web Anda merupakan salah satu unit di dalamnya, dan Anda berbagi infrastruktur umum gedung tersebut, seperti pasokan listrik, air, dan akses jaringan, dengan penghuni lainnya.
Inti dari model penanganan (hosting) ini adalah pengelolaan sumber daya secara terpadu (resource pooling) dan pembagian biaya. Karena banyak pengguna yang menggunakan satu server bersama, penyedia layanan dapat membagi biaya operasional kepada semua pengguna, sehingga dapat menawarkan layanan hosting dengan harga yang sangat murah. Penyedia layanan juga biasanya bertanggung jawab penuh atas pekerjaan pemeliharaan server, pembaruan keamanan, instalasi perangkat lunak, dan lainnya. Dengan demikian, pengguna tidak perlu memiliki pengetahuan khusus tentang manajemen server untuk dapat dengan cepat mengaktifkan situs web mereka.
Karena itulah, hosting bersama (shared hosting) menjadi pilihan yang ideal bagi blogger pribadi, perusahaan rintisan (startup), perusahaan kecil, serta situs web resmi perusahaan yang tidak memiliki banyak lalu lintas pengunjung. Hosting bersama menyediakan solusi pembuatan situs web yang cepat, mudah, dan hemat biaya bagi pengguna dengan kemampuan teknis dan anggaran yang terbatas.
Keuntungan dari menggunakan host bersama (shared hosting):
Biayanya sangat efektif.
Keunggulan terbesar dari hosting bersama (shared hosting) adalah harganya yang murah. Karena biaya operasional dibagi rata oleh banyak pengguna, pengguna hanya perlu membayar biaya yang sangat sedikit setiap bulan (umumnya berkisar dari beberapa ribu hingga beberapa puluh ribu rupiah) untuk mendapatkan lingkungan hosting website yang lengkap. Hal ini menjadikannya pilihan dengan investasi awal terendah di antara semua jenis hosting, dan sangat menarik bagi pengguna yang memiliki batasan anggaran.
Mudah digunakan dan dikelola
Penyedia layanan hosting telah menginstal sistem operasi, panel kontrol (seperti cPanel, Plesk, dll.), basis data, serta berbagai perangkat lunak yang diperlukan pada server. Pengguna dapat dengan mudah melakukan operasi seperti pemasangan nama domain, pengunggahan file, pembuatan basis data, dan pengaturan akun email melalui panel kontrol yang bersifat grafis dan mudah digunakan, tanpa perlu mengetahui konsep-konsep terkait baris perintah (command line). Hal ini sangat memudahkan pengguna yang tidak memiliki pengetahuan teknis, sehingga mengurangi hambatan dalam menggunakan layanan hosting.
Pekerjaan pemeliharaan ditangani oleh penyedia layanan.
Pemeliharaan rutin server, pembaruan patch keamanan, penyelesaian masalah perangkat keras, serta penjaminan koneksi jaringan—semua pekerjaan yang rumit dan memerlukan keahlian khusus—dilakukan oleh tim teknis penyedia layanan hosting. Pengguna dapat fokus sepenuhnya pada pembangunan konten situs web dan pengembangan bisnis, tanpa perlu khawatir tentang masalah teknis yang terkait dengan bagian belakang server (backend).
Pengembangan cepat (Quick Deployment)
Setelah membeli layanan hosting bersama (shared hosting), proses pembukaan akun dan konfigurasi lingkungan umumnya hanya memakan waktu beberapa menit hingga beberapa jam, sehingga Anda dapat segera mulai mengunggah file-file situs web Anda. Fitur “siap digunakan segera” (ready-to-use) ini memungkinkan pengguna untuk dengan cepat mewujudkan ide-ide mereka menjadi kenyataan dan memanfaatkan kesempatan di pasar.
Kekurangan dan Risiko Potensial dari Menggunakan Host Bersama (Shared Hosting)
Keterbatasan sumber daya dan fluktuasi kinerja
Karena membagikan sumber daya dengan situs web lain di server, kinerja situs web Anda sangat mudah terpengaruh oleh “tetangga”-nya. Jika salah satu atau beberapa situs web di server yang sama tiba-tiba mengalami peningkatan lalu lintas yang drastis, diserang, atau menjalankan skrip yang mengonsumsi banyak sumber daya, maka sumber daya CPU dan memori akan terisi penuh, sehingga kecepatan pengunduhan situs web Anda melambat, atau bahkan tidak dapat diakses sementara waktu. Ketidakstabilan kinerja ini merupakan kekurangan terbesar dari penggunaan hosting bersama (shared hosting).
Masalah keamanan
Menggunakan lingkungan bersama berarti bahwa batasan keamanan juga digunakan bersama oleh semua pengguna. Meskipun penyedia layanan akan menerapkan isolasi keamanan dasar, secara teoritis, jika sebuah situs web di server tersebut berhasil dihack karena adanya kerentanan, penyerang dapat memanfaatkannya sebagai titik awal untuk menyerang situs web lain yang berada di server yang sama. Meskipun penyedia layanan hosting terkemuka memiliki langkah-langkah isolasi yang ketat, risikonya tetap lebih tinggi dibandingkan dengan lingkungan hosting yang independen.
Ketidakmampuan untuk disesuaikan (customizability) yang rendah.
Pengguna biasanya tidak memiliki akses root ke server atau akses administratif, sehingga tidak dapat dengan bebas menginstal modul server tertentu, mengubah konfigurasi inti server (seperti versi PHP, pengaturan server web, dll.), atau mendeploy lingkungan perangkat lunak khusus. Semua konfigurasi dilakukan dalam kerangka yang telah ditetapkan oleh penyedia layanan, sehingga tingkat fleksibilitasnya terbatas.
Batasan lalu lintas data (traffic) dan penyimpanan (storage)
Sebagian besar paket hosting bersama memiliki batasan yang jelas terkait bandwidth (laju transfer data bulanan) dan ruang penyimpanan disk. Ketika lalu lintas situs web Anda meningkat dan melebihi batas yang ditentukan oleh paket tersebut, Anda mungkin dikenakan biaya tambahan, mengalami penurunan kualitas layanan (seperti pembatasan kecepatan transfer data), atau bahkan situs web Anda dapat ditutup sementara hingga periode pembayaran berikutnya dimulai. Hal ini membatasi potensi pengembangan situs web Anda.
Bagaimana cara memilih solusi hosting bersama (shared hosting) yang paling cocok untuk Anda?
Di tengah beragamnya layanan hosting bersama di pasar, sangat penting untuk membuat pilihan yang bijak sesuai dengan kebutuhan Anda sendiri. Berikut ini adalah beberapa dimensi penilaian yang penting:
Jelaskan dengan rinci kebutuhan Anda untuk situs web Anda.
Sebelum membuat pilihan, pertama-tama Anda perlu menilai situs web Anda: apakah situs tersebut merupakan situs statis yang hanya menampilkan konten secara tetap, atau situs dinamis yang menggunakan sistem manajemen konten seperti WordPress atau Joomla? Berapa perkiraan jumlah pengunjung bulanan? Berapa besar ruang penyimpanan yang dibutuhkan untuk menyimpan file, gambar, dan basis data? Apakah diperlukan penggunaan bahasa pemrograman tertentu (seperti PHP atau Python) atau basis data (seperti MySQL)? Menentukan kebutuhan dengan jelas merupakan langkah pertama dalam proses pemilihan.
Perhatikan Indikator Kinerja Kunci (Key Performance Indicators/KPIs).
Jangan hanya terpikat oleh harga saja. Perhatikan dengan seksama jaminan waktu operasional normal yang ditawarkan oleh penyedia layanan (umumnya harus di atas 99,91%); konfigurasi perangkat keras server (misalnya, apakah menggunakan penyimpanan SSD); serta lokasi geografis data center (memilih data center yang dekat dengan target pengguna Anda akan membantu meningkatkan kecepatan akses). Anda dapat melihat ulasan pengguna yang independen dan data pemantauan dari pihak ketiga untuk mendapatkan informasi lebih lanjut.
Periksa dengan cermat syarat dan ketentuan layanan tersebut.
Sebelum membeli, pastikan untuk membaca syarat dan ketentuan layanan dari penyedia jasa tersebut. Perhatikan dengan seksama bagian yang membahas batasan penggunaan sumber daya (batasan tersembunyi terkait CPU, memori, jumlah proses), kebijakan pengembalian uang, serta tindakan yang akan diambil jika penggunaan data melebihi batas yang ditentukan. Hindari memilih penyedia yang memiliki ketentuan yang terlalu ketat atau yang mengenakan biaya “tersembunyi” dalam jumlah yang besar.
Meng evaluasi kualitas layanan dukungan pelanggan
Dukungan teknis yang berkualitas merupakan bagian penting dari pengalaman menggunakan layanan hosting bersama (shared hosting). Uji saluran dukungan pelanggan penyedia layanan tersebut (seperti obrolan online, sistem tiket, telepon), dan pelajari seberapa cepat mereka merespons serta seberapa profesional mereka dalam menyelesaikan masalah. Bagi pemula, dukungan berbahasa internasional yang tersedia 24 jam sehari (7x24) sangatlah penting.
Pertimbangkan aspek skalabilitas dan jalur peningkatan (upgrade path).
Pilihlah penyedia layanan hosting yang menawarkan jalur peningkatan (upgrade path) yang jelas. Seiring dengan pertumbuhan situs web Anda, Anda mungkin akan memerlukan peningkatan ke Virtual Private Server (VPS) atau Cloud Server di masa depan. Penyedia layanan yang berkualitas akan membuat proses migrasi berjalan lancar dan mudah, bahkan bisa dilakukan dari dalam satu akun yang sama, sehingga menghindari kerumitan dalam mengganti penyedia layanan.
Menyimpulkan.
Shared hosting memegang posisi penting di bidang penanganan situs web berkat keunggulan biaya yang luar biasa dan kemudahan penggunaannya. Ini merupakan fondasi utama bagi banyak individu dan proyek kecil untuk memulai usaha mereka dengan sukses. Shared hosting dengan sempurna memenuhi kebutuhan pengguna yang ingin membangun situs web dari nol, dengan menyembunyikan masalah teknis yang kompleks sehingga pendiri dapat fokus pada konten dan bisnis mereka sendiri.
Namun, pola berbagi sumber daya yang melekat pada sistem tersebut juga menimbulkan berbagai tantangan, seperti fluktuasi kinerja, risiko keamanan, dan keterbatasan skalabilitas. Oleh karena itu, memilih layanan hosting berbagi merupakan sebuah proses pengambilan keputusan yang memerlukan pertimbangan yang matang. Untuk situs web baru dengan lalu lintas yang sedang, kebutuhan sumber daya yang stabil, dan anggaran teknis yang terbatas, layanan hosting berbagi merupakan pilihan yang sangat baik. Namun, ketika lalu lintas situs web dan tingkat kompleksitas bisnis meningkat, beralih secara terencana ke solusi hosting yang lebih tinggi menjadi pilihan yang tidak terelakkan untuk memastikan perkembangan situs web yang stabil dalam jangka panjang.
FAQ - Pertanyaan yang Sering Diajukan.
Apakah hosting bersama cocok untuk situs web WordPress?
Sangat cocok. Sebagian besar layanan hosting bersama telah dioptimalkan untuk WordPress, menyediakan fitur instalasi satu klik, serta sudah terinstal lingkungan PHP dan MySQL secara default. Untuk blog pribadi, situs portofolio, atau situs usaha kecil dengan lalu lintas data yang tidak tinggi, hosting bersama merupakan pilihan yang hemat biaya dan efisien untuk menjalankan WordPress.
Namun, seiring dengan bertambahnya jumlah plugin di situs web dan meningkatnya lalu lintas pengunjung, jika terjadi masalah kinerja seperti waktu pemuatannya yang lambat, maka perlu dipertimbangkan untuk beralih ke solusi hosting yang lebih berkualitas, seperti hosting khusus untuk WordPress atau server cloud.
Apa yang harus saya lakukan ketika lalu lintas pengunjung situs web saya meningkat?
Ketika lalu lintas situs web terus meningkat, dan sering mengalami kendala terkait keterbatasan sumber daya atau penurunan kecepatan, inilah saatnya mempertimbangkan untuk melakukan peningkatan (upgrade). Langkah peningkatan yang umum diikuti adalah: beralih dari hosting bersama (shared hosting) ke Virtual Private Server (VPS), yang menyediakan sumber daya komputasi yang eksklusif dan kinerja yang lebih stabil; jika bisnis terus berkembang, Anda dapat melanjutkan peningkatan ke Cloud Server atau Server Mandiri (dedicated server), untuk mendapatkan kontrol penuh dan kemampuan ekspansi yang lebih besar.
Banyak penyedia layanan hosting mendukung proses peningkatan (upgrade) yang berjalan lancar (tanpa hambatan). Disarankan untuk memahami dengan jelas kebijakan peningkatan yang ditetapkan oleh penyedia layanan sejak awal proses pemilihan.
Bagaimana dengan keamanan host yang digunakan bersama (shared host)?
Penyedia layanan hosting bersama dengan reputasi yang baik akan menerapkan berbagai langkah keamanan, seperti firewall, pemindaian malware, mitigasi serangan DDoS, dan isolasi akun, untuk melindungi lingkungan server. Mereka juga akan secara berkala memperbarui perangkat lunak server serta patch keamanan.
Namun, pengguna sendiri juga memiliki tanggung jawab yang penting: mereka harus memastikan bahwa program situs web (seperti inti CMS, tema, dan plugin) selalu berada pada versi terbaru, menggunakan kata sandi yang kuat, serta melakukan backup data situs secara berkala. Memilih layanan hosting yang menawarkan fitur backup otomatis dan sertifikat SSL dapat secara signifikan meningkatkan keamanan situs web.
Bisakah saya menghosting beberapa situs web dalam satu akun hosting bersama?
Hal ini tergantung pada paket hosting spesifik yang Anda beli. Sebagian besar paket hosting bersama (shared hosting) mendukung fitur “domain tambahan”, yang memungkinkan Anda untuk mengelola beberapa situs web yang terpisah dalam satu akun, dengan masing-masing situs menggunakan nama domain yang berbeda. Hal ini sangat memudahkan dan menghemat biaya dalam mengelola beberapa proyek kecil.
Namun, yang perlu diperhatikan adalah bahwa semua situs web yang dihosting di bawah akun tersebut masih menggunakan pool sumber daya yang sama (CPU, memori, bandwidth). Oleh karena itu, peningkatan lalu lintas (traffic) pada satu situs web dapat mempengaruhi kinerja situs web lainnya.
Selanjutnya, apa yang harus kita lakukan selanjutnya?
Bacaan lanjutan dan pengetahuan praktis.
Konten-konten berikut terkait dengan topik artikel ini dan cocok untuk dibaca lebih lanjut. Lebih baik mulai dengan artikel yang paling dekat dengan pertanyaan Anda saat ini, lalu secara bertahap memperluas ke topik terkait, yang biasanya akan memberikan hasil yang lebih baik.
- Panduan Pembelian Server Mandiri: Analisis Lengkap Dari Konfigurasi Perangkat Keras Hingga Layanan Hosting
- Server Mandiri vs. Hosting Virtual: Cara Memilih Solusi Penyimpanan Data yang Cocok untuk Bisnis Anda
- Panduan Utama VPS: Tutorial Lengkap Memilih, Mengonfigurasi, dan Mengoptimalkan dari Nol
- Panduan Lengkap untuk Hosting VPS: Dari Pemula hingga Ahli, Panduan Pilihan, Manajemen, dan Optimisasi.
- Bagaimana memilih antara server mandiri (dedicated server) dan hosting virtual? Panduan utama dan faktor penting dalam pengambilan keputusan bagi para administrator situs web perusahaan.